TRAFFORD people are being invited to dig out their running shoes and raise cash for a leading charity, by taking part in this year's Great Manchester Run.

The event takes place on May 10 and the Muscle Dystrophy Campaign, which funds research into the muscle wasting disease, is looking for people to run on its behalf.

Volunteer Fundraising Manager for the Muscular Dystrophy Campaign, Charles Horton said “We are urging local people take part in the Great Manchester Run and help people affected by muscle wasting conditions."
